Anstey

Anstey is a rapidly growing and popular village with a population of approx 7,000. There is are two well regarded primary schools and Martin High School which is a secondary academy for 11-16 year olds. There are three pubs, a Conservative Club, three churches and a range of shopping facilities centered around The Nook with cafes and delis. Anstey is known as the Gateway to Charnwood Forest and is within easy reach of the ever popular Bradgate Park & Swithland Woods. There is easy access to M1, A46 & A50 main routes. Anstey has historical links with Ned Ludd and a number of the old shoe factories have been converted to apartments. Regular bus services into Leicester serve the village and Leicester train station is approx 5 miles away.
